Chapter 7:
"You don't know what I want," Beth responded, grabbing her purse and
Liz's hand and attempting to leave. This conversation was becoming a bit
dangerous. Any conversation with THIS man was risky.
"Oh come now, Ms. Wallace!" Alastair said before she was out the door.
"You want Luis Lopez-Fitzgerald, do you not? And you," he continued, turning to
look at Liz, "you want Antonio or should I say Brian O'Leary?"
The two women glared their eyes at the man. Why would HE help THEM?
They had never shared a conversation with this man before. And yet how did he
know so much about them?
"That's none of your business, Mr. Crane," Liz spoke up all of a sudden.
"Let's go," she said, motioning to Beth.
Alastair knew that he had to do something to make them listen to him. "Did
you or did you not promise to help Luis and Antonio find the disappeared Martin
Fitzgerald?" Alastair's voice boomed out. He was losing patience. Why do they
have to be so smart and careful? he grumbled to himself. Why can't they be like
my good-for-nothing daughter Sheridan so then I can make them do exactly as I
want?
Beth and Liz looked at each other, unsure of how to respond to his
question.
"So what if we did?!" Beth glared, challenging the man.
"Well, you see, honey," he replied, inching closer to Beth and softly
running his hands through her hair. Beth closed her eyes in horror at his touch. "I
know where Martin is. Or should I say the late Martin?"
Beth and Liz gasped. Luis and Antonio had felt in their hearts that their
father was not dead and so that feeling had also been worn on to Beth and Liz.
But he WAS dead. Oh God! Poor Luis and Antonio when they would find out about
this!
"Wait a minute, wait a minute," Liz said, after she thought it through, "how
do we know you're not LYING?!"
"You are a Crane after all," Beth added coldly, spewing her words across
the room. "Lying is second NAture for you and your family."
Dammitt, Alastair thought to himself. This is one wall I can't seem to crack
through.
"DO you want me to help you get the Lopez-Fitzgerald brothers or not?
From what I know, they are in a bind, now that my daughter has returned from the
dead... again and must choose between those two." He stared at them, eyebrows
raised. "And I'm not exactly buying it that the two of you are sitting there, hoping
beyond hope that your man will come back to you. Do you REALLY want them or
not?!
"Of course we want them!" Liz replied. "But just what are you suggesting?"
Lowering his voice so only the two women could hear, "I know where
Martin Fitzgerald's body is. Luis is right on track with his plan to go to New
Mexico."
"Luis said that he found someone there who only fits the DESCRIPTION,"
Beth informed him.
"But there was no mention of that person being dead or alive, am I right?"
Alastair and the ladies knew that he had got them on that one. He was right. When
Luis had said he found someone similar to his father, he didn't say that he was
still alive.
"So how is Martin's body supposed to help us get Luis and Antonio? Liz
asked. She was getting impatient.
"You see I know who killed him," Alastair said, his cigar in his hand. "And
once Luis and Antonio find out as well, they'll come to you with open arms!" He
smirked at the two ladies, trying to convince them of his plan.
Oh this has to work! Alastair thought to himself. They have to help me so
my plan can be a complete success and I don't have to deal with this mess
anymore!
Beth and Liz looked at each other, puzzlement sketching their faces.
How could finding out who killed Martin make Luis and Antonio want the
two ladies? Unless of course the killer was...
